The Defense Logistics Agency awarded JLG Industries, Inc. (CAGE 1YHH8) a contract valued at $593.97 for the procurement of 13 units of a fluid filter element identified by NSN 2910016901329 under solicitation SPE7L5-26-T-4216, with an award date of July 15, 2026. Delivery is required by September 3, 2026, to the DLA Distribution facility in New Cumberland, Pennsylvania, under FOB Destination terms, with inspection and acceptance performed by the Government at the delivery point. The contract mandates strict compliance with MIL-STD-129 for marking and barcoding, ASTM D3951 for packaging, and the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ements which supersedes other standards. All hazardous materials must be labeled per 29 CFR 1910.1200 and DFARS 252.223-7001, with hazard warning labels and MSDS submitted prior to award. The contractor is required to use WAWF for all invoicing and receiving reports, and must adhere to subcontracting rules under deviation 2026-00015 and cybersecurity requirements under NIST SP 800-171 with deviation 2026-00025. The contract includes clauses on small business representation, employment eligibility, combating human trafficking, sustainable procurement, and whistleblower protections. The solicitation was issued through DIBBS with a submission deadline of July 16, 2026, and no attachments or formal evaluation factors were provided. The NAICS code is 332911, and the contract is administered without a specified contract type or accounting data, relying on the Pay Official DoDAAC for payment certification. The primary point of contact is Randy Ith of the DLA, reachable by phone and email for contract administration matters.
